T20 World Cup: Added pressure on Indian skipper Virat Kohli, claims ex-Pakistan pacer Sohail Tanvir – Here’s why

Team India skipper Virat Kohli talking about the Pakistan game during the first captains’ conference before the ongoing ICC Men’s T20 World Cup 2021 said that it’s ‘just another match’ while admitting that there is hype around amongst the fans and those watching while talking about the demand for tickets and the high rates.

However, former Pakistan pacer Sohail Tanvir suggested that Virat Kohli downplayed the pressure as it is a high-voltage contest and players are under pressure whether they admit it or not.

Since the bilaterals have been stopped between the two nations, the matches between India and Pakistan in ICC events and in Asia Cup are the most anticipated contests. Since the two sides will be locking horns against each other after a gap of more than two years, it is considered the final before the final.

Speaking to Geo Tv, Tanvir said, “It’s a big match. India vs Pakistan is always a high-voltage game which adds to the hype of the tournament. There’s definitely pressure on the players, whether they admit it or not — both, as an individual and as a team.

“There’s a burden of expectations and India, on paper, are a better team and so they will have that added pressure. Virat Kohli, with his statements in the press conference, is trying to distract himself from that pressure but he must be feeling it nonetheless,” he added.

On the eve of the match, in the press conference, skipper Virat Kohli said that the team is taking it as just any other game while saying that the match-up between the two great nations is ultra-special for fans.
